#a346f2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a346f2 is composed of 63.9% red, 27.5% green and 94.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 32.6% cyan, 71.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.1% black. It has a hue angle of 272.4 degrees, a saturation of 86.9% and a lightness of 61.2%. #a346f2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ff8cff with #4700e5. Closest websafe color is: #9933ff.

#a346f2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a346f2 has RGB values of R:163, G:70, B:242 and CMYK values of C:0.33, M:0.71, Y:0,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 10700530.

Shades and Tints of #a346f2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0111 is the darkest color, while #fefdff is the lightest one.

Tones of #a346f2
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9c9a9e is the less saturated color, while #a43efa is the most saturated one.
